Transaction 12e31f37f40c59208f9586ea21a7c68c04fca74354b3916e1086bd894ec4773e

1 Input
2 Outputs
  • 12e31f37f40c59208f9586ea21a7c68c04fca74354b3916e1086bd894ec4773e:0
  • value  806104
    address  1F9CZA8ar69Kr7cevVGbQqMvuQrk8ywBrq
  • 12e31f37f40c59208f9586ea21a7c68c04fca74354b3916e1086bd894ec4773e:1
  • value  4237987
    address  16tkB35aYsXhqijbRS5zUPJo8UAyWTuhqL